Army-triggered explosion causes panic

Indore, Mar 19 (UNI) Panic prevailed in the military headquarters of War (MHOW) area near here, when a powerful explosion was triggered by the army yesterday afternoon without prior warning, the police said today.

Four people received minor injuries during the incident.

A school principal, Ms Namrata Singh, who was hit by a stone that came flying from the explosion, lodged a police complaint regarding the behaviour of the Army.

The explosion was carried out to remove a bridge, built over a nullah, to remove encroachment.

Police said local residents had constructed a bridge over the nullah for convenience but the army had objections over its construction.

Ms Singh said less dangerous methods could have been adopted to remove the bridge.

People were angry over the explosion being carried out without giving prior information.
